Our analysis found Michigan Technological University to be the most popular school for electromechanical engineering students who want to pursue a graduate certificate in Michigan. Michigan Tech is a moderately-sized public school located in the town of Houghton.

Women make up 7% of the electromechanical engineering majors at the school.

The in-demand graduate certificate programs at University of Michigan - Dearborn helped the school earn the #2 place on this year’s ranking of the most popular electromechanical engineering schools in Michigan. Located in the medium-sized city of Dearborn, UM Dearborn is a public college with a moderately-sized student population.
